Question:
A husband has converted from Christianity to Islam, but his wife remains Christian and has not converted. Can the new Muslim husband marry his Christian wife's Muslim sister?
Answer:
If a Christian man converts to Islam, his marriage to a Christian woman remains valid; therefore, he cannot marry his Christian wife's Muslim sister, as it is not permissible to have two sisters in one marriage. The command of Allah is:
﴿وَأَنْ تَجْمَعُوا بَيْنَ الْأُخْتَيْنِ﴾
Reference: (An-Nisa: 23)
"And you are forbidden to marry two sisters together."
